Ulysse Nardin [Super] Freak: The world’s first automatic double tourbillon and carousel - Watches & Wonders 2026 #WatchesandWonders2026

The definitive pinnacle of the Freak collection has arrived, marking a historic moment for a Manufacture built on an obsession with precision. As Ulysse Nardin celebrates a 180 year legacy, the [Super] Freak emerges as the result of a quarter-century of research and four intensive years of development.

It stands alone as the most complicated time-only watch ever created and introduces a configuration never before seen in watchmaking: the world’s first automatic double tourbillon that also serves as a carousel.

This mechanical masterpiece is powered by the entirely new in-house caliber UN-252, a powerhouse composed of 511 individual components. Its minute bridge features two titanium flying tourbillons, each inclined at 10 degrees and rotating in opposite directions. Despite the extreme complexity of this architecture, the bridge weighs just 3.5 grams, allowing the regulators to appear as if they are floating within the case.

To synchronize these twin tourbillons, Ulysse Nardin integrated the world’s smallest differential, measuring a mere 5 mm. This miniature mechanism transmits energy to a newly patented gimbal system, a technology historically used to stabilize marine compasses. At just 4.8 mm, this gimbal ensures flawless energy transmission to the watch’s first-ever seconds display, maintaining the precise rhythm of the carousel as it turns once per hour.

Efficiency is guaranteed by the patented Grinder automatic winding system, which is recognized as the most advanced in the industry. By capturing even the slightest wrist movement, it generates the immense energy required to power the double tourbillons while providing a three-day power reserve. The movement further utilizes DIAMonSIL technology—diamond-coated silicon—to ensure the escapements can withstand 155 million impacts per year with unmatched durability.

Craftsmanship remains at the heart of this high-tech machine, with over 70% of the movement finished by hand. The 44 mm white gold case houses a transparent blue hour disc made of Nanosital, a polycrystalline material that reveals the kinetic engine beneath. Limited to only 50 pieces, each [Super] Freak is assembled from start to finish by a single master watchmaker, ensuring that the legacy of innovation remains personal and profound.
